What's eating my spiral aloe?
Mealybugs
Signs: White cottony fluff in leaf axils and at the base of the rosette; sticky honeydew residue on leaves.
Control: Dab individual clusters with a cotton swab dipped in 70% isopropyl alcohol; follow up with diluted neem oil spray weekly for a month.
Scale insects
Signs: Hard or soft brown bumps attached to leaf surfaces and stems; leaves may yellow and weaken.
Control: Scrape off visible scale with a soft toothbrush, then apply neem oil or insecticidal soap; repeat every 10 days.
Spider mites
Signs: Fine webbing between leaves and a dusty, stippled appearance on leaf surfaces, especially in hot, dry indoor conditions.
Control: Increase humidity around the plant, rinse leaves with water, and apply insecticidal soap or diluted neem oil.

Spiral Aloe pests — FAQ
What is eating my spiral aloe?
Spiral Aloe is rarely troubled indoors, but mealybugs and scale insects are the most likely pests, hiding in the tight spiral leaf axils where they are hard to spot. Spider mites can appear in very dry indoor air. Inspect the rosette centre regularly and treat promptly with rubbing alcohol or neem oil.
